Hi there, I just commited a larger change to the postgres provider. Mostly it's refactoring, but it also contains some features.
You should now be able to use primary keys that are not numeric and even primary keys with more that one column should work (not sure how well the latter performs). The handling of the GEOMETRY type was also changed - the geometry type is now specified in the layer uri and therefore the automatically generated subset string is not necessary anymore. For empty tables you can select with geometry type to use. Views still need numeric primary keys and those need to be selected when adding. Please test and report. Author: Juergen E. Fischer <j...@norbit.de> Date: Thu Dec 29 00:02:47 2011 +0100 [FEATURE][API] postgres provider refactoring: - use m prefix for member variables and s prefix for class variables - refactor QgsPostgresProvider::Conn and QgsPostgresConnection to QgsPostgresConn - put QgsColumnTypeThread into separate file - use QgsPostgresConn in QgsPgSourceSelect - cleaner abort of column type thread (e.g. remove unfinished columns from selection list) - [API] move QgsDbTableModel as QgsPgTableModel to provider - [FEATURE] support for arbitrary key (including non-numeric and multi column) - [FEATURE][API] support for requesting a certain geometry type and/or srid in QgsDataSourceURI * no more explicit filter strings * support for empty tables without gemetry_columns entry or GEOMETRY type.
